/external/webkit/Source/ThirdParty/ANGLE/src/libGLESv2/ |
ResourceManager.h | 26 class Renderbuffer; 55 void deleteRenderbuffer(GLuint renderbuffer); 61 Renderbuffer *getRenderbuffer(GLuint handle); 63 void setRenderbuffer(GLuint handle, Renderbuffer *renderbuffer); 67 void checkRenderbufferAllocation(GLuint renderbuffer); 86 typedef std::map<GLuint, Renderbuffer*> RenderbufferMap;
|
ResourceManager.cpp | 14 #include "libGLESv2/RenderBuffer.h" 134 // Returns an unused renderbuffer name 207 void ResourceManager::deleteRenderbuffer(GLuint renderbuffer) 209 RenderbufferMap::iterator renderbufferObject = mRenderbufferMap.find(renderbuffer); 276 Renderbuffer *ResourceManager::getRenderbuffer(unsigned int handle) 278 RenderbufferMap::iterator renderbuffer = mRenderbufferMap.find(handle); local 280 if (renderbuffer == mRenderbufferMap.end()) 286 return renderbuffer->second; 290 void ResourceManager::setRenderbuffer(GLuint handle, Renderbuffer *buffer) 330 void ResourceManager::checkRenderbufferAllocation(GLuint renderbuffer) [all...] |
Framebuffer.cpp | 13 #include "libGLESv2/Renderbuffer.h" 34 Renderbuffer *Framebuffer::lookupRenderbuffer(GLenum type, GLuint handle) const 37 Renderbuffer *buffer = NULL; 98 void Framebuffer::detachRenderbuffer(GLuint renderbuffer) 100 if (mColorbufferPointer.id() == renderbuffer && mColorbufferType == GL_RENDERBUFFER) 106 if (mDepthbufferPointer.id() == renderbuffer && mDepthbufferType == GL_RENDERBUFFER) 112 if (mStencilbufferPointer.id() == renderbuffer && mStencilbufferType == GL_RENDERBUFFER) 121 Renderbuffer *colorbuffer = mColorbufferPointer.get(); 133 Renderbuffer *colorbuffer = mColorbufferPointer.get(); 145 Renderbuffer *depthstencilbuffer = mDepthbufferPointer.get() [all...] |
Framebuffer.h | 22 class Renderbuffer; 40 void detachRenderbuffer(GLuint renderbuffer); 69 BindingPointer<Renderbuffer> mColorbufferPointer; 72 BindingPointer<Renderbuffer> mDepthbufferPointer; 75 BindingPointer<Renderbuffer> mStencilbufferPointer; 80 Renderbuffer *lookupRenderbuffer(GLenum type, GLuint handle) const;
|
Context.h | 45 class Renderbuffer; 211 BindingPointer<Renderbuffer> renderbuffer; member in struct:gl::State 335 void deleteRenderbuffer(GLuint renderbuffer); 351 void bindRenderbuffer(GLuint renderbuffer); 356 void setRenderbufferStorage(RenderbufferStorage *renderbuffer); 366 Renderbuffer *getRenderbuffer(GLuint handle); 447 void detachRenderbuffer(GLuint renderbuffer);
|
libGLESv2.cpp | 26 #include "libGLESv2/Renderbuffer.h" 210 void __stdcall glBindRenderbuffer(GLenum target, GLuint renderbuffer) 212 TRACE("(GLenum target = 0x%X, GLuint renderbuffer = %d)", target, renderbuffer); 225 context->bindRenderbuffer(renderbuffer); 2952 gl::Renderbuffer *renderbuffer = context->getRenderbuffer(context->getRenderbufferHandle()); local [all...] |
Context.cpp | 25 #include "libGLESv2/RenderBuffer.h" 207 mState.renderbuffer.set(NULL); 730 return mState.renderbuffer.id(); 873 void Context::deleteRenderbuffer(GLuint renderbuffer) 875 if (mResourceManager->getRenderbuffer(renderbuffer)) 877 detachRenderbuffer(renderbuffer); 880 mResourceManager->deleteRenderbuffer(renderbuffer); 927 Renderbuffer *Context::getRenderbuffer(GLuint handle) 990 void Context::bindRenderbuffer(GLuint renderbuffer) 992 mResourceManager->checkRenderbufferAllocation(renderbuffer); [all...] |
/external/webkit/Source/WebCore/html/canvas/ |
WebGLFramebuffer.cpp | 113 void WebGLFramebuffer::setAttachment(GC3Denum attachment, WebGLRenderbuffer* renderbuffer) 117 if (renderbuffer && !renderbuffer->object()) 118 renderbuffer = 0; 121 m_colorAttachment = renderbuffer; 124 m_depthAttachment = renderbuffer; 127 m_stencilAttachment = renderbuffer; 130 m_depthStencilAttachment = renderbuffer;
|
/frameworks/base/opengl/java/javax/microedition/khronos/opengles/ |
GL11ExtensionPack.java | 117 int renderbuffer 197 int renderbuffer 317 int renderbuffer
|
/frameworks/native/opengl/tools/glgen/specs/gles11/ |
GLES11Ext.spec | 53 GLboolean glIsRenderbufferOES ( GLuint renderbuffer ) 54 void glBindRenderbufferOES ( GLenum target, GLuint renderbuffer ) 64 void glFramebufferRenderbufferOES ( G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er )
|
GLES20.spec | 6 void glBindRenderbuffer ( GLenum target, GLuint renderbuffer )
48 void glFramebufferRenderbuffer ( G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er )
87 GLboolean glIsRenderbuffer ( GLuint renderbuffer )
|
/frameworks/base/opengl/java/android/opengl/ |
GLES11Ext.java | 706 // C function GLboolean glIsRenderbufferOES ( GLuint renderbuffer ) 709 int renderbuffer 712 // C function void glBindRenderbufferOES ( GLenum target, GLuint renderbuffer ) 716 int renderbuffer 824 // C function void glFramebufferRenderbufferOES ( G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er ) 830 int renderbuffer [all...] |
/prebuilts/ndk/4/platforms/android-4/arch-arm/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/prebuilts/ndk/4/platforms/android-5/arch-arm/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/prebuilts/ndk/4/platforms/android-5/arch-x86/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/prebuilts/ndk/4/platforms/android-8/arch-arm/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/prebuilts/ndk/4/platforms/android-8/arch-x86/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/prebuilts/ndk/5/platforms/android-4/arch-arm/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/prebuilts/ndk/6/platforms/android-4/arch-arm/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/prebuilts/ndk/6/platforms/android-4/arch-x86/usr/include/GLES/ |
glext.h | 420 GL_API GLboolean GL_APIENTRY glIsRenderbufferOES (GLuint renderbuffer); 421 GL_API void GL_APIENTRY glBindRenderbufferOES (GLenum target, GLuint renderbuffer); 431 GL_API void GL_APIENTRY glFramebufferRenderbufferOES (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 436 typedef GLboolean (GL_APIENTRYP PFNGLISRENDERBUFFEROESPROC) (GLuint renderbuffer); 437 typedef void (GL_APIENTRYP PFNGLBINDRENDERBUFFEROESPROC) (GLenum target, GLuint renderbuffer); 447 typ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ERRENDERBUFFEROESPROC) (G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/sdk/emulator/opengl/host/libs/Translator/GLcommon/ |
DummyGLfuncs.cpp | 150 GLboolean GLAPIENTRY dummy_glIsRenderbufferEXT(GLuint renderbuffer){ return false;} 151 void GLAPIENTRY dummy_glBindRenderbufferEXT(GLenum target, GLuint renderbuffer){} 164 void GLAPIENTRY dummy_glFramebufferRenderbufferEXT(G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er){} 184 void GL_APIENTRY dummy_glBindRenderbuffer(GLenum target, GLuint renderbuffer){} 225 GLboolean GL_APIENTRY dummy_glIsRenderbuffer(GLuint renderbuffer){ return false;} 255 void GL_APIENTRY dummy_glFramebufferRenderbuffer(G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er){}
|
DummyGLfuncs.h | 157 GLboolean GLAPIENTRY dummy_glIsRenderbufferEXT(GLuint renderbuffer); 158 void GLAPIENTRY dummy_glBindRenderbufferEXT(GLenum target, GLuint renderbuffer); 171 void GLAPIENTRY dummy_glFramebufferRenderbufferEXT(G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er); 191 void GL_APIENTRY dummy_glBindRenderbuffer(GLenum target, GLuint renderbuffer); 232 GLboolean GL_APIENTRY dummy_glIsRenderbuffer(GLuint renderbuffer); 262 void GL_APIENTRY dummy_glFramebufferRenderbuffer(GLenum target, GLenum attachment, GLenum renderbuffertarget, GLuint renderbuffer);
|
/sdk/emulator/opengl/host/libs/Translator/GLES_CM/ |
GLEScmImp.cpp | [all...] |
/sdk/emulator/opengl/host/libs/Translator/GLES_V2/ |
GLESv2Imp.cpp | 222 GL_APICALL void GL_APIENTRY glBindRenderbuffer(GLenum target, GLuint renderbuffer){ 226 GLuint globalRenderBufferName = renderbuffer; 227 if(renderbuffer && ctx->shareGroup().Ptr()){ 228 globalRenderBufferName = ctx->shareGroup()->getGlobalName(RENDERBUFFER,renderbuffer); 229 //if renderbuffer wasn't generated before,generate one 231 ctx->shareGroup()->genName(RENDERBUFFER,renderbuffer); 232 ctx->shareGroup()->setObjectData(RENDERBUFFER, 233 renderbuffer, [all...] |
/external/webkit/Source/WebKit/chromium/public/ |
WebGraphicsContext3D.h | 185 virtual void bindRenderbuffer(WGC3Denum target, WebGLId renderbuffer) = 0; 220 virtual void framebufferRenderbuffer(WGC3Denum target, WGC3Denum attachment, WGC3Denum renderbuffertarget, WebGLId renderbuffer) = 0; 261 virtual WGC3Dboolean isRenderbuffer(WebGLId renderbuffer) = 0;
|